Metal Cladding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Metal cladding installation involves attaching durable metal panels to the exterior of a building to enhance its appearance and protect against the elements. This service is commonly used for commercial buildings, residential facades, and renovation projects where a modern, sleek look is desired. Property owners often seek metal cladding to improve energy efficiency, reduce maintenance needs, or update the aesthetic of their homes and structures. Before requesting installation, it’s helpful to understand the types of metal panels available, such as aluminum, steel, or zinc, and consider how the chosen material complements the overall design of the property.
Homeowners and property owners typically want to know about the variety of finishes and styles available, the suitability of different metals for their climate, and the scope of the installation process. It’s also important to consider the compatibility of metal cladding with existing exterior features and to clarify any specific requirements for insulation or ventilation. Understanding these factors can help ensure the selected cladding meets both functional and aesthetic goals, resulting in a long-lasting and visually appealing exterior upgrade.

Metal Cladding Installation Questions
What types of buildings are suitable for metal cladding? Metal cladding can be installed on residential, commercial, and industrial structures to enhance durability and appearance.
Is metal cladding resistant to weather elements? Yes, metal cladding provides excellent protection against rain, wind, and UV exposure, helping to extend the lifespan of the building exterior.
What are common materials used for metal cladding? Popular options include aluminum, steel, and zinc, each offering different aesthetic and performance benefits.
Can metal cladding improve energy efficiency? Metal cladding can contribute to better insulation and reduce energy costs by providing an additional barrier against temperature changes.
